| Constructor and Description |
|---|
DefaultNUserSpec(String username) |
DefaultNUserSpec(String username,
NSecureString credential,
NSecureString oldCredential,
List<String> permissions,
List<String> groups) |
| Modifier and Type | Method and Description |
|---|---|
NUserSpec |
addGroups(String... groups) |
NUserSpec |
addPermissions(String... permissions) |
NSecureString |
getCredential() |
List<String> |
getGroups() |
NSecureString |
getOldCredential() |
List<String> |
getPermissions() |
String |
getUserName() |
NUserSpec |
removeGroups(String... groups) |
NUserSpec |
removePermissions(String... permissions) |
DefaultNUserSpec |
setCredential(NSecureString credential) |
DefaultNUserSpec |
setGroups(List<String> groups) |
NUserSpec |
setOldCredential(NSecureString oldCredential) |
DefaultNUserSpec |
setPermissions(List<String> permissions) |
public DefaultNUserSpec(String username)
public DefaultNUserSpec(String username, NSecureString credential, NSecureString oldCredential, List<String> permissions, List<String> groups)
public NSecureString getCredential()
getCredential in interface NUserSpecpublic DefaultNUserSpec setCredential(NSecureString credential)
setCredential in interface NUserSpecpublic NSecureString getOldCredential()
getOldCredential in interface NUserSpecpublic NUserSpec setOldCredential(NSecureString oldCredential)
setOldCredential in interface NUserSpecpublic DefaultNUserSpec setPermissions(List<String> permissions)
setPermissions in interface NUserSpecpublic DefaultNUserSpec setGroups(List<String> groups)
public String getUserName()
getUserName in interface NUserSpecpublic List<String> getPermissions()
getPermissions in interface NUserSpecpublic NUserSpec addPermissions(String... permissions)
addPermissions in interface NUserSpecpublic NUserSpec removePermissions(String... permissions)
removePermissions in interface NUserSpecpublic NUserSpec removeGroups(String... groups)
removeGroups in interface NUserSpecCopyright © 2026 vpc open source initiative. All rights reserved.